1. Overview of GLP-1 Medications in Germany
In the German pharmaceutical market, several GLP-1 receptor agonists are authorized for use. These drugs imitate a natural hormone that promotes insulin secretion, slows gastric emptying, and signals satiety to the brain. While their healing advantages are extensive, they are categorized as prescription-only (verschreibungspflichtig) under German law.
Key Medications Currently Available:
- Semaglutide (Ozempic & & Wegovy): Ozempic is mainly recommended for Type 2 diabetes, while Wegovy is particularly approved for obesity management.

- Liraglutide (Saxenda & & Victoza): An older, day-to-day injectable medication used for both weight loss (Saxenda) and diabetes (Victoza).
- Oral Semaglutide (Rybelsus): The only presently readily available oral variation of a GLP-1 agonist.
2. Modes of Administration and Delivery Systems

Subcutaneous Injection (Pens)
The bulk of GLP-1s in Germany are provided via pre-filled injection pens (Fertigpens). These gadgets are designed for client ease of usage, featuring great needles that decrease pain.
- Multi-dose Pens: Used by brand names like Ozempic, where one pen consists of four weekly doses.

Oral Delivery (Tablets)
Rybelsus uses a specialized absorption enhancer (SNAC) to enable the peptide to make it through the acidic environment of the stomach. This is a substantial option for patients with needle phobia, though it needs rigorous adherence to fasting protocols to be efficient.

4. The Prescription Landscape: GKV vs. PKV

Statutory Health Insurance (Gesetzliche Krankenversicherung - GKV)
For patients with Type 2 diabetes, GLP-1 medications like Ozempic or Mounjaro are generally covered by the GKV, needing just a small co-payment (Zuzahlung). Nevertheless, German law (SGB V) currently omits "way of life" medications-- consisting of those solely for weight reduction-- from repayment. For that reason, Wegovy and Saxenda are usually recommended on a Privatrezept (Blue/White prescription), even for GKV-insured clients, meaning the client pays the complete list price.
Private Health Insurance (Private Krankenversicherung - PKV)
Patients with personal insurance may have more flexibility. Depending upon their specific tariff and the medical necessity documented by their doctor, PKV service providers may reimburse the expense of GLP-1 medications for weight problems, specifically if comorbidities like high blood pressure or sleep apnea are present.
5. Pharmacy Delivery Channels in Germany
As soon as a prescription is obtained, there are three main channels for getting the medication:
A. Brick-and-Mortar Pharmacies (Vor-Ort-Apotheke)
This remains the most trusted approach for numerous.

- Assessment: Pharmacists offer instant guideline on how to use the injection pen.
B. Certified Online Pharmacies (Versandapotheken)
Germany has numerous large, regulated online pharmacies (e.g., Shop Apotheke, DocMorris).

- Specialized Shipping: To deliver GLP-1s, these pharmacies utilize Kühlversand (refrigerated shipping) with specialized packaging to preserve temperature level.
- Convenience: The E-Rezept can be transmitted digitally to the online pharmacy, and the medication is delivered to the client's doorstep.
C. Telemedicine Platforms
In the last few years, platforms like Zava, Spring, and others have actually emerged. These services provide a digital consultation with a physician who can provide an E-Rezept. The prescription is then either sent out to a regional pharmacy for pickup or fulfilled by a partner mail-order pharmacy. This setup is especially popular for clients looking for Wegovy for weight management.
6. Difficulties in the German Market: Supply and Regulation
While the delivery alternatives are robust, the German market presently faces two considerable hurdles:
- Supply Shortages: Due to international need, Ozempic and Wegovy have actually dealt with intermittent stock-outs in Germany. The Federal Institute for Drugs and Medical Devices (BfArM) has provided standards prompting physicians to focus on clients with Type 2 diabetes and preventing "off-label" usage.
- Stringent "Off-Label" Rules: German physicians are cautious about recommending diabetes-approved medications (like Ozempic) for weight-loss if a dedicated weight-loss version (like Wegovy) is readily available, due to potential liability and repayment audits.
7. Safety and Storage Requirements for Patients
Proper delivery does not end when the patient gets package. Upkeep of the medication's efficacy depends upon adherence to storage standards:
- Initial Storage: All unopened GLP-1 pens need to be saved in the refrigerator.
- In-Use Period: Once a pen is "in use" (after the very first dose), the majority of brand names can be kept at room temperature level (as much as ₤ 30 ^ \ circ \ text C ₤) for 21 to 56 days (depending upon the brand name).
- Disposal: In Germany, used needles must be disposed of in puncture-resistant containers (Abwurfbehälter), which can be acquired at any drug store.
8. Often Asked Questions (FAQ)
Can I get GLP-1 medications provided from abroad to Germany?
Importing prescription medications from non-EU nations through mail is typically forbidden under the German Medicines Act (Arzneimittelgesetz). Patients must use German-certified drug stores to make sure medication authenticity and temperature level control.
Is Wegovy covered by the Krankenkasse (GKV)?
Currently, no. The German "Lifestyle-Anlage" (Annex II of the Pharmaceutical Directive) avoids statutory health insurers from covering medications mostly intended for weight reduction.
How do I utilize an E-Rezept for GLP-1 shipment?
Clients can use their insurance coverage card (Gesundheitskarte) at a local pharmacy, or utilize an app (such as the main gematik app) to send the digital code to an online pharmacy.
Are there oral GLP-1 options available in Germany?
Yes, Rybelsus is available in Germany for the treatment of Type 2 diabetes. It is delivered in tablet type and should be taken daily on an empty stomach.
What occurs if the cold chain is broken during shipment?
If a refrigerated delivery shows up and the cooling components are warm, the patient ought to call the drug store right away. Biological proteins in GLP-1 medications can denature if exposed to heats, rendering the drug inadequate.
